Women Farmers Take Centrestage at Farmers’ Protest Sites on Women’s Day – News18

On the event of Worldwide Ladies’s Day on Friday, ladies farmers took centrestage on the farmers’ ongoing protest websites at Shambhu and Khanauri on the Punjab-Haryana border. The ladies farmers mentioned the continuing stir will proceed until the time Centre doesn’t settle for the calls for of the farmers.

Because the stir at Shambhu and Khanauri protest websites entered its twenty fifth day, many ladies farmers reached there. A mahila panchayat was additionally organised during which quite a few ladies participated. Senior farmer chief Sarwan Singh Pandher, who’s amongst these spearheading the continuing stir, had earlier mentioned ladies farmers will take centrestage on worldwide ladies’s day.

”Our theme shall be what needs to be the position of rural ladies in profitable this morcha,” he mentioned. Ladies farmer leaders Sukhwinder Kaur, Samita Kaur Mangat and Gurpreet Kaur mentioned on the event that 1000’s of girls farmers from Punjab and Haryana participated on the protest websites. They thanked the ladies for coming to the protest websites and lengthening assist to the continuing protest in assist of varied calls for of farmers.

Many ladies farmers mentioned the stir will proceed until the Centre provides a authorized assure of minimal assist value (MSP) for crops. Some additionally raised slogans in assist of the farmers’ calls for. They mentioned ladies farmers have made a particular contribution within the growth of the nation, be it inexperienced revolution or white revolution.

Ladies farmer leaders mentioned they can even take part within the ’Rail Roko’ protest on March 10. Historical past is witness that the ladies of the nation have all the time contributed shoulder-to-shoulder with the lads within the growth and welfare of the nation, they mentioned.

Farmer leaders additionally mentioned ladies have performed a significant position in a number of actions prior to now. Farmer leaders Sarwan Singh Pandher and Jagjit Singh Dallewal had on Sunday given a name to the farmers throughout the nation to achieve Delhi on March 6 for a protest whereas they’d additionally given a four-hour ’Rail Roko’ countrywide name for March 10 in assist of their numerous calls for.

The Samyukta Kisan Morcha (Non-Political) and the Kisan Mazdoor Morcha (KMM) are spearheading the ’Delhi Chalo’ march by farmers to press the federal government to just accept their calls for which incorporates that the Centre ought to give a authorized assure of MSP for crops. The protesting farmers have been staying put on the Shambhu and Khanauri border factors between Punjab and Haryana after their ’Delhi Chalo’ march was stopped by the safety forces.

They started their march on February 13 however have been stopped by the safety forces, which led to clashes on the Shambhu and Khanauri border factors on Haryana-Punjab border.
